Larry the Cable guy says "get er done."

Here are some examples.

I have had so many locals telling of near-misses with rattlers, copperheads and side-winders this year, but only complain about it.

Finally a guy from Culbertson did something about it. He got some king snakes and turned them loose on his farm to kill the deadly snakes.

Guess it is like starting a back fire to fight a fire. He said the Game and Parks wouldn't help, and so after killing more than a dozen rattlers and two copperheads this summer, he decided this was his only hope.

Others tell of turning hogs loose on the river and creek bottoms to get rid of over growth and chase deer away which carry deadly diseases and endanger cars filled with children.

Hogs with tusks left on are also a great weapon against the big cats being brought in, they told. I, personally, as a boy north of Hamlet, saw hogs kill snakes, so they are a great tool to have around.

Last one, on the "get er done:"

I had a business man from a town west of here tell of the blessing of high gas price. His sales have doubled, and he will expand with hope of bringing even more sales back to his town.

He said this is the first ray of hope his small town has had in decades.

He finished by saying you'll never get a better chance to stick it to the corporations than now.

I do enjoy hearing the common people tired of being run over start to fight back.
